Unity's powerful physics simulation capabilities make it an ideal platform for training reinforcement learning algorithms, especially for tasks that require visual and spatial problem-solving. By creating realistic environments, developers can ensure that robots learn with the physical properties that will be encountered in the real world. Observing the learning process visually allows for easier identification of errors, a significant advantage over traditional tensor graph analysis.